Product reviews:
Goddard
2025-07-08 iphone 11 Pro
New Balance MC 806 W D Men's Shoes new balance 806 men's tennis shoes
new balance 806 men's tennis shoes
Harold
2025-07-07 iphone X
Court 806 - New Balance new balance 806 men's tennis shoes
new balance 806 men's tennis shoes
Lionel
2025-07-04 iphone 11 Pro Max
New Balance MC 806W (2E) Men's Tennis new balance 806 men's tennis shoes
new balance 806 men's tennis shoes